250 lph RO Plant

250 lph RO Plant

Product Details:

  • Flow Rate 250 Lph
  • Usage & Applications water purification & industrial uses
  • Water Out Conductivity < 20 s/cm
  • Ph Level 6.5 to 7.5
  • Frequency 50 Hertz (HZ)
  • Feature High Quality , high rejection membrane, digital control panel
  • Recycle Rate upto 60%

Product Description

The 250 LPH RO Plant offers a balanced solution for small industries and commercial establishments needing dependable water purification. Suitable for restaurants, apartment complexes, laboratories, and small production units, it efficiently removes impurities, heavy metals, and microbial contaminants. Featuring pre-filtration, RO membrane processing, and optional UV or UF treatment, the plant ensures high-quality potable water. Its user-friendly control panel simplifies monitoring and maintenance. Designed for consistent daily operation, the system combines durability with energy efficiency. The 250 LPH capacity makes it perfect for businesses seeking cost-effective, mid-range purification without compromising on water safety or reliability.

FAQ's of 250 lph RO Plant:


Q: How does the 250 LPH RO Plant purify groundwater?

A: The 250 LPH RO Plant uses reverse osmosis technology, forcing groundwater through specialized membranes to remove dissolved salts, impurities, and contaminants. This results in high-quality, purified water suitable for drinking or process use.

Q: What are the main benefits of using a steel or FRP body in this RO plant?

A: Using steel or FRP materials enhances the plant's durability, corrosion resistance, and overall strength, ensuring reliable operation over years of use-even in harsh environments. These materials also require minimal maintenance, contributing to cost-effectiveness.
